1. Watch impressive ballet at The Nutcracker at Ellie Caulkins Opera House

dcpa2
Source: Photo by Flickr user Kayla Ferguson used under CC0

One of the best holiday activities in Denver is catching a production of The Nutcracker at Elie Caulkins Opera House. The world-class venue is popular for its design, acoustic excellence, enormous capacity of 2,200 seats, cutting-edge technical support, and other features. Watching the outstanding performance here will delight you as you experience the amusing tour of the Sugar Plum Kingdom graced by praiseworthy dances. 3. View illuminated animal sculptures in Denver Zoo


Visit fabulous Denver Zoo that’s illuminated by more than a million sparkling lights spanning 80 acres (32.37 hectares). Head to the Zoo Lights during your excursion in Denver this December. Gaze at spectacular views of illuminated sculptures of animals that jump, hide, and swing here. Kids are sure to love exploring this incredible wild winter wonderland. The Festival of Lanterns, a rainforest dance party, animal demos and keeper talks, ice carving activities, a holiday shopping bazaar, Sue the Giant Elm, and a musical tree show are some of the highlights of Zoo Lights.

8. Feast on brunch at Four Mile Historic Park


Do not miss scrumptious brunch with Santa Claus when holidaying in Denver during Christmas. Besides the savory brunch buffet, Four Mile Historic Park has a lot to offer to make this festival memorable for you. Take a merry ride on a wonderful Holiday Wagon, which is pulled by a tractor through this gorgeous park. Enjoy a complimentary refreshing hot cider or hot cocoa, holiday craft supplies, a guided excursion through the worth-visiting Four Mile House, and a traditional yule log hunt.

10. Paint the town red at 9NEWS Parade of Lights

things to do at christmas in denver | paint the town red at 9news parade of lights
Source: instagram

Attend this magnificent night-time event, 9NEWS Parade of Lights, to admire the glitzy and traditional celebrations of Christmas in Denver. This festive event displays over 40 units which include traditional equestrian units, gigantic helium balloons, spectacular bands, exquisitely lighted floats, and praiseworthy cultural performances.
